Heber Springs student accused of threatening school attack

 

December 20, 2017



HEBER SPRINGS, Ark. (AP) — Authorities say a juvenile in north-central Arkansas has been arrested on suspicion of threatening a shooting at his school.

Cleburne County Sheriff Chris Brown says deputies learned last Thursday that a Heber Springs student had made comments about carrying out a shooting attack at the school the next day.

Brown says deputies brought the male student into custody Friday morning for questioning, and the youth was later taken to the White River Juvenile Detention Center.

The sheriff says the student was charged as a juvenile with one count of terroristic threatening....
